Non-Cancelling-Intersections conjecture

For every finite set XX and every finite family of subsets A1,,AnXA_1,\ldots,A_n\subseteq X, let I\mathcal{I} be the set of distinct nonempty intersections iSAi\bigcap_{i\in S}A_i for S{1,,n}\varnothing\ne S\subseteq\{1,\ldots,n\}. For each III\in\mathcal{I}, let m(I)m(I) be its Möbius coefficient in the inclusion–exclusion expansion of the indicator function of i=1nAi\bigcup_{i=1}^n A_i, and call II non-cancelling when m(I)0m(I)\ne 0. The conjecture asserts that i=1nAi\bigcup_{i=1}^n A_i can be constructed from the non-cancelling intersections using finitely many disjoint unions BCB\sqcup C and subset complements BCB\setminus C with CBC\subseteq B.

The Non-Cancelling-Intersections conjecture asks whether every union represented by non-cancelling intersections can be constructed from those intersections using disjoint union and subset complement. A 2024 preprint established partial cases but did not resolve the general conjecture.

Known results

  • The conjecture holds when there are no cancelling intersections (2024 preprint).
  • It holds with exactly one cancelling intersection, by Theorem 6.26.2 (2024 preprint).
  • Exhaustive computation verified the stronger left-linear version for underlying sets of size at most 55; searches at size 66 were incomplete (2024 preprint).
  • The unrestricted case with multiple zero-valued nodes remains unresolved (2024 preprint).

August 2026 left-linear counterexample

Hermann Wilhelm reported that the constructive representation fails when witnessing trees are required to be left-linear. This refutes that proposed strengthening, but the argument is non-constructive and leaves the unrestricted NCI conjecture untouched.

Current status (as of August 2026): The left-linear strengthening is refuted, while the original Non-Cancelling-Intersections conjecture remains open beyond its known partial cases.
